The Isle of Man is a self-governing British Crown Dependency situated in the Irish Sea between Great Britain and Ireland As a separate legal jurisdiction from the United Kingdom, the Isle of Man has its own legal system, which is based on the principles of English common law This unique legal system requires solicitors on the Isle of Man to have a thorough knowledge of local laws and regulations in order to effectively represent their clients.
